6 month rolling average tableaufontana police auction

DIVIDE (CALCULATE ( SUM (Rolling_Average_Example [Distinct User]), DATESINPERIOD ( 'Date Table' [Date], MAX (Rolling_Average_Example [Calendar Year_Month]) , -6, month ) ),6,0) Expected Result: For month of May, the rolling 6 month Average should be Sum of users in past 6 months/6 = 306/6 = 51. What should not be there in 6 months? to aggregate the results. 1. The window is defined For example, 1. Returns MODEL_QUANTILE(0.5, SUM([Sales]), COUNT([Orders])). by means of offsets from the current row. can be used for greater insights and understanding of the data. Identical values are assigned different ranks. Bernard is a data analytics consultant helping businesses reveal the true power of their data and bring clarity to their reporting dashboards. the biased standard deviation of the expression within the window. A Difference From table calculation computes the difference between the current value and another value in the table for each mark in the visualization. If the The window is defined How to in Tableau in 5 mins: Create Dynamic Moving Average Lines The Information Lab 16.6K subscribers Subscribe 3.9K views 1 year ago 'How do I.?' Learn how to solve commonly asked questions. Your view changes such that it sums values based on the default Compute Using value: This raises the question, What is the default Compute Using value? The default is descending. I can't reproduce your problem using the Sample database. I will now guide you through how to implement a moving average within Tableau. Browse a complete list of product manuals and guides. If you filtered out the first year to remove it from the view, it would also remove it from the calculation so the second year doesn't have a previous year to compare to and is left blank. WINDOW_SUM(SUM([Profit]), FIRST()+1, 0) computes the sum of SUM(Profit) from the second row to The remaining columns show the effect of each rank function on the set of age values, always assuming the default order (ascending or descending) for the function. Example: rolling six months average of STP% from Dec 2017 to May 2018 is 68.03%. > Bench Mark 6 weeks \Months average has to be added in one of my sheet and i have added the below condition in my report but it's calculating the running average for the past six weeks/months but it should display only one value for the latest period alone (Feb 2015 ) so that it will be straight line so it doesn't meet our business exactly so The window is defined Returns the running Returns a string result from the specified expression. Duplicate values are all given the same rank, which is the next number in the ranking sequence. 3. You can see that between January and February, 2011, there was a -66% difference in sales, but between February and March, 2011, there was a huge improvement of 1,058% sales. Browse a complete list of product manuals and guides. Right-click to select Continuous. partition. Cheers! The next value is then ranked 4. By excluding the first subset of data points and including the next subset of data points. is defined by means of offsets from the current row. A moving calculation is typically used to smooth short-term fluctuations in your data so that you can see long-term trends. For information on different ranking options, see Rank calculation. In the Table Calculation dialog box, click Add Secondary Calculation. Click the X in the upper-right corner to dismiss the Table Calculation dialog box. The highest value is ranked 1 and then the next two, identical values, are both are ranked 3. For details, see Hide rows and columns.Why? partition to the current row. Or you can calculate the percentage of total sales each month makes within a year. English version of Russian proverb "The hedgehogs got pricked, cried, but continued to eat the cactus", Counting and finding real solutions of an equation. Name the field Fixed and enter the following calculation then click OK: Thank you for providing your feedback on the effectiveness of the article. the sample standard deviation of the expression within the window. 1. AVERAGEX(VALUES(('Parts per Month'[DoAs]; [Count of Parts])); DATESINPERIOD(Dates[Date]; MAX(Dates[Date]); -6; month)), Microsoft Power BI Learning Resources, 2023, Learn Power BI - Full Course with Dec-2022, with Window, Index, Offset, 100+ Topics, Formatted Profit and Loss Statement with empty lines, https://community.powerbi.com/t5/Quick-Measures-Gallery/Rolling-Months/m-p/391499#M124, https://community.powerbi.com/t5/Community-Blog/To-bleep-With-Time-Intelligence/ba-p/1260000, https://community.powerbi.com/t5/Quick-Measures-Gallery/Time-Intelligence-quot-The-Hard-Way-quot-TITHW/m-p/434008, How to Get Your Question Answered Quickly. 3. Returns the sample covariance of two expressions within the window. Sorry I hope I do not burden too much @Anonymous , in can you need monthly average table sum and divide by 6 or distinct months, 6 m rolling average = CALCULATE (sumx(VALUES(('Parts per Month'[DoAs]; [Count of Parts]));DATESINPERIOD(Dates[Date]; MAX(Dates[Date]); -6; month))/6. For Rank table calculation, the default value is Descending. 2023 The Information Lab Ltd. All rights reserved. You can use a Moving calculation to find out how sales totals are trending over time. WINDOW_STDEV(SUM([Profit]), FIRST()+1, 0) computes the standard deviation of SUM(Profit) the current row. Identical values are assigned an identical rank. Second, Im using an LOD to fix it to product name, so each product will have a unique date value. In this R example, .arg1 is equal to SUM([Profit]): SCRIPT_BOOL("is.finite(.arg1)", SUM([Profit])). It says Aaron Hawking 6 month rolling average is $3.74. With dates or other hierarchies, if you restart every month, as you bring in Year or Quarter, Tableau knows to partition automatically. For more information, see Transform Values with Table Calculations (Link opens in a new window). the median of the expression within the window. When the current row index is 3 Lets set up our relative date filter for the previous 90 days from today: Our view will now only show sales performance from approximately the three previous months (90 days). sum of the given expression, from the first row in the partition to This function returns It shows the total sales per month for 2011, 2012, 2013, and 2014 for a large store chain. Learn how to master Tableaus products with our on-demand, live or class room training. SUM(Profit) from the second row to the current row. Note: If you are creating the view on the web, the menu looks a bit different. If you right-click (Control-click on a Mac) Totality in the Data pane and choose Edit, there is now an additional bit of information available: The default Compute Using value is Table (Across). all quarters. The window is defined All of my date fields in Sample Superstore are date only, so Im just being more precise in choosing my data type. Specifies that the calculation should be performed at the level of greatest granularity. IF (DATEDIFF('month',[Order Date],TODAY()))<=12 THEN [Sales] ELSE null END. For the third row in the partition, INDEX() = 3. Finally, lets tighten up our view by showing only the top 20 products: Ill need to make Sub-Category a context filter, too. You can see the average sales over time. offset from the current row. Wouldnt the average be (19/6)= $3.167? of 7, LAST() = 4. Drag dimension Order Date to the columns shelf set as a continuous field showing exact date, In this case have filtered data to show only year 2019 (optional), Right click on the dimension SUM(Sales) or open the drop-down menu >> Quick Table Calculation >> Moving Average, By default, Tableau will compute the moving average using the previous two data points. Specifically, it helps calculate trends when they might otherwise be difficult to detect.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. for offsets from the first or last row in the partition. For example, you could set it to Table (Down). and LAST()-n for offsets from the first or last row in the partition. *_", "", .arg1)',ATTR([Store ID])), SCRIPT_STR("return map(lambda x : x[:2], _arg1)", ATTR([Region])). The first thing I need to do is to create my rolling year for each product: Lets break down this calculated field, because theres a couple of different things happening here. In the next example, k-means clustering is used to create three clusters: SCRIPT_INT('result <- kmeans(data.frame(.arg1,.arg2,.arg3,.arg4), 3);result$cluster;', SUM([Petal length]), SUM([Petal width]),SUM([Sepal length]),SUM([Sepal width])), SCRIPT_INT("return map(lambda x : int(x * 5), _arg1)", SUM([Profit])), Returns a real result from the specified expression. A very common use for these is within stock trading where the 30-day, 50 day, and 100 day moving average are commonly used to better explain stock trends and take out intraday volatility. Find centralized, trusted content and collaborate around the technologies you use most. Tableau lets you specify how to handle such cases by including an additional field in the Table Calculation dialog box when you set Calculation Type to Rank. One issue with Rank calculations is that there may be more than one mark with the same value. Use the optional 'asc' | 'desc' argument to specify ascending or descending order. Use the optional 'asc' | 'desc' argument to specify ascending or descending order. They are not numbered and they do not count against the total number of records in percentile rank calculations. I have also nulled here, as the 6-month moving average is extremely in accurate for the first 5 months due to the many 0's that are present. a target relative to the first/last rows in the partition. In this example, the calculated field is named "Every 3 Week Period a Customer is In" In the formula field, create a calculation similar to the following: value from 2 quarters into the future. The next sixmonths? the current row. When a gnoll vampire assumes its hyena form, do its HP change? Well need to start with some calculations. unticking the calculation assistance button); this comes in extremely useful if This is the default value. SUM([Profit]) * PREVIOUS_VALUE(1) computes the running product of SUM(Profit). Heres our final view: If you wanted to add a bit more information to the table, we could add our MIN(Order Date) and our Product Release Date Rolling Year fields as discrete exact dates to Rows, as well. For example, the view below shows quarterly sales. What is Wario dropping at the end of Super Mario Land 2 and why? What I get is avg of month 1 = total of month 1, then it averages for the available months. It should be In Python expressions, use _argn (with a leading underscore). window function is informing Tableau that it should be using all that is within Thanks for contributing an answer to Stack Overflow! Not the answer you're looking for? 6 m rolling average =CALCULATE (SUMX ( VALUES ( 'Parts per Month'[DoAs] ); [Count of Parts] );DATESINPERIOD ( Dates[Date]; MAX ( Dates[Date] ); -6; MONTH )) / 6. See Tableau Functions (Alphabetical)(Link opens in a new window). Has the Melford Hall manuscript poem "Whoso terms love a fire" been attributed to any poetDonne, Roe, or other? noted that this is a rather simple table calculation and more advanced techniques Without computing moving average, it is hard to tell what the trend of this data is. Right-click on Sub-Category in the Filters card and select Add to Context. More posts you may like r/tableau Join 8 days ago Auto create an email from a Tableau dashboard 110 8 r/PowerBI Join 21 days ago original method was to use normal calculated fields, so basic syntax functions,

Trasacco Construction, Ink Black Heart Kindle Issues, Coyote Logistics Email Barstool, Articles OTHER

6 month rolling average tableau